Why Choose Khan Academy Math Problems?

Khan Academy is a free online education platform that provides a vast array of practice exercises, instructional videos, and personalized learning dashboards. The math problems on Khan Academy are carefully crafted to cover a wide range of topics and difficulty levels, making them suitable for learners from elementary school through high school and even into college-level courses. One of the biggest advantages of Khan Academy math problems is their adaptive nature. As you work through exercises, the platform tracks your progress and adjusts the difficulty accordingly, helping you to build confidence step-by-step without becoming overwhelmed. This personalized approach ensures that you spend time mastering concepts before moving on.

Comprehensive Coverage Across Math Topics

From basic arithmetic and fractions to calculus and linear algebra, Khan Academy math problems cover virtually every topic you might encounter in a traditional classroom setting. Here are some common areas featured prominently:
  • **Elementary Math:** Add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, place value, and basic geometry.
  • **Middle School Math:** Ratios, proportions, percentages, pre-algebra, and introductory statistics.
  • **High School Math:** Algebra I and II, geometry, trigonometry, precalculus, calculus, and statistics.
  • **College-Level Math:** Linear algebra, differential equations, multivariable calculus.
This extensive range ensures learners at all stages can find relevant problems that meet their needs.

How Khan Academy Math Problems Enhance Learning

What sets Khan Academy apart is not just the volume of problems but how they enhance the learning experience through interactivity and immediate feedback.

Step-by-Step Hints and Solutions

When tackling challenging math problems, learners often hit roadblocks that can lead to frustration. Khan Academy addresses this by providing step-by-step hints that guide students through the problem-solving process. If you get stuck, the platform breaks down the problem into manageable parts, helping you understand the reasoning behind each step instead of just showing the final answer. This method promotes deeper comprehension and encourages critical thinking rather than rote memorization.

Instant Feedback for Continuous Improvement

Another key feature of Khan Academy math problems is instant feedback. As soon as you submit an answer, you learn whether it’s correct or not. If incorrect, you often receive tailored hints or suggestions for reviewing relevant concepts. This immediate response loop helps you learn from mistakes in real time, reinforcing the correct methods and preventing misconceptions from taking root.

Interactive Graphs and Visual Aids

Many math problems on Khan Academy include interactive graphs, diagrams, and visual tools that bring abstract concepts to life. For example, when studying functions or geometry, being able to manipulate graphs or shapes visually can make a huge difference in understanding. These visual aids cater to different learning styles and help solidify complex ideas through hands-on exploration.

Tips for Getting the Most Out of Khan Academy Math Problems

Using Khan Academy effectively requires more than just clicking through problems. Here are some practical tips to maximize your learning:

Set Clear Goals and Track Progress

Before diving into exercises, identify what topics or skills you want to focus on. Khan Academy’s dashboard allows you to set personalized goals and track your progress over time. Regularly reviewing this data helps keep you motivated and aware of areas needing more practice.

Mix Practice with Video Lessons

If a math problem feels too challenging, take advantage of the accompanying video lessons that explain concepts in detail. Watching these tutorials before or after attempting problems can provide clarity and alternative explanations that reinforce your understanding.

Practice Regularly and Be Patient

Math mastery doesn’t happen overnight. Consistent practice—even just 15 to 30 minutes daily—can make a large impact. Don’t rush through problems; instead, focus on fully understanding each concept before moving on. The adaptive system will naturally present more difficult problems once you’re ready.

Use the “Mastery Challenges” Feature

Khan Academy offers a “mastery challenges” system designed to review skills periodically and keep knowledge fresh. Engaging with these challenges ensures that you retain what you’ve learned rather than forgetting it over time.
